Перейти к основному содержимому

Бот с обращением к API

В этом туториале мы создадим бота с обращением к API сервиса OpenWeatherMap. Бот будет отправлять информацию о текущей погоде в запрашиваемом городе. В процессе работы мы познакомимся с HTTP-запросами и научимся их обрабатывать.

подсказка
Перед началом работы над ботом мы рекомендуем ознакомиться с общей структурой проекта бота, а также пройти туториал Создание простого бота.

Что такое API?

API — (от англ. «Application Programming Interface») это интерфейс для программирования приложений. API позволяет разработчикам использовать готовые функции или блоки в своем программном коде. В этом туториале разработанный бот будет сообщать о текущей погоде в любом городе. Метеорологические данные будем получать при помощи OpenWeatherMap API.

Теперь приступайте к созданию бота:

  1. Получите API-ключ и настройте конфигурационный файл.
  2. Создайте функцию обращения к API OpenWeatherMap.
  3. Создайте сценарий бота.
  4. Протестируйте разработанного бота.